The Regional Health Authority (ARS) of the Azores revealed today that noroviruses have been confirmed in cases of acute gastroenteritis registered on the island of São Miguel and reported that the situation "is not cause for alarm".
Cases of acute gastroenteritis on the largest Azorian island have confirmed norovirus. Most patients have mild condition, with diarrhea and vomiting, and spontaneous recovery.
